Tasty Blue is a popular arcade game where players control a tiny, hungry marine animal. The goal is simple: eat everything in sight to grow larger. While originally a flash-style browser game, players frequently look for accessible versions at school or work through networks like Games 66. School IT departments are aggressive. They maintain dynamic blocklists. Once they detect traffic to ubg66.com or sites.google.com/site/ubg66/ , they add it to the filter. Game developers also file DMCA takedowns against unauthorized hosts. When you see “Error 404” or “Access Denied,” the site has been patched by network admins.
